Huawei Y7p , released globally as a versatile mid-range contender, represents a significant chapter in Huawei's transition toward its independent ecosystem. Designed to balance aesthetic appeal with functional performance, the device is particularly noted for its "Aurora Blue" and "Midnight Black" finishes, which utilize a 2.5D visual effect to create a holographic-like sheen on the rear panel.
